History of Virtual Reality in Gaming
The history of virtual reality in gaming dates back to the 1960s, with early experiments like the Sensorama and the Sword of Damocles. These pioneering efforts laid the groundwork for future developments. They were groundbreaking for their time.
In the 1990s, VR gained traction with systems like the Virtuality Group’s arcade machines. These machines offered multiplayer experiences, showcasing VR’s potential. This was a significant leap forward.
Today, advancements in technology have led to more accessible and sophisticated VR systems. Major companies are investing heavily in this space. The future looks promising.

Key Players in the VR Gaming Industry
Major Companies and Their Contributions
Major companies have significantly shaped the VR gaming landscape. For instance, Oculus, owned by Meta, has pioneered consumer-friendly headsets. Their innovations drive market growth.
Similarly, Sony has integrated VR into its PlayStation ecosystem, enhancing user engagement. This strategy expands their audience reach. It’s a smart move.
Additionally, Valve’s Steam platform supports a diverse range of VR titles. This fosters a competitive environment. Competition fuels innovation.
